The Will Power: Its Range In Action is a book written by J. Milner Fothergill that explores the concept of willpower and how it can be harnessed to achieve success in various aspects of life. The book delves into the science behind willpower, including its neurological and psychological aspects, and provides practical tips and techniques for strengthening and utilizing this innate human trait. Fothergill draws on real-life examples and anecdotes to illustrate how willpower has been used to overcome obstacles and achieve goals, and offers insights into how readers can apply these lessons to their own lives.
